Understanding the Types of UK Driving Licences
Before starting the application procedure, it is vital to comprehend the different types of driving licences offered in the UK. The most common classifications consist of:
- Provisional Licence: This is the primary step for new drivers, allowing them to learn to drive. It stands for 10 years.
- Full Licence: This is approved as soon as a driver licence uk has passed both the theory and driving practical tests.
- Unique Licences: These include licences for various lorry types such as motorcycles, buses, or trucks, which may need extra tests.
Who Can Apply?
To apply for a UK driving licence online, candidates should satisfy specific criteria:
- Be at least 17 years old (16 for mopeds).
- Be a resident of Great Britain (England, Scotland, or Wales).
- Fulfill the minimum eyesight requirement.
- Not be disqualified from driving.
Steps to Apply for a UK Driving Licence Online
Requesting a UK driving licence license online can be broken down into a series of simple steps. Here's a step-by-step guide:
Step 1: Prepare the Necessary Documents
Before initiating the online application, guarantee you have the following documents and information at hand:
- Valid buy uk driving license passport (or a nationwide identity card if you are an EU, EEA, or Commonwealth citizen).
- A current passport-style photo.
- National Insurance number (if relevant).
- Address history for the last three years.
- Information of any medical conditions (if suitable) that might affect your driving.
Action 2: Visit the Official Government Website
To request a driving licence, go to the official UK government site GOV.UK. It is important to use the main website to guarantee you are not misguided or subjected to unnecessary costs.
Action 3: Create an Account
If you are getting the very first time, you may require to develop an account. For those with an existing account, merely log in with your details.
Step 4: Complete the Application Form
Fill out the online application kind properly. This action will involve providing individual details, submitting the needed documents, and taking a picture if you do not already have one.

Step 5: Pay the Application Fee
The application cost differs depending on the type of licence you are looking for. Currently, the standard charge for a provisional driving licence is ₤ 34 when applying online. Payment can be made by means of credit or debit card.
Action 6: Submit Your Application
Once you have finished all sections of the application and paid the fee, review your details and send the application. You must get a confirmation message acknowledging receipt of your application.
Step 7: Track Your Application
After sending your application, you can track its progress through the exact same online service. Typically, it takes about three weeks to process a claims for a provisional driving licence, however this can vary.
